Overview
A team of psychologists, school psychologists, and a speech-language pathologist works out of Fort Worth's Near Southside, seeing children, teens, and adults for psychological and neuropsychological evaluation as well as ongoing therapy. Clinicians here cover ground from autism spectrum and ADHD evaluations to anxiety, OCD, dyslexia, trauma, and behavior concerns, and several staff bring prior school-psychologist experience from Fort Worth ISD and other districts. Appointments happen either in the office on Mistletoe Blvd or through teletherapy.
A good fit for parents who need a full psychological or neuropsychological workup — including an autism spectrum evaluation — or who want structured, evidence-based therapy for a child, teen, or adult family member.
Therapy pulls from several structured frameworks — CBT-based work, exposure-based treatment for OCD and anxiety, habit-reversal work, and brief solution-focused sessions — while full evaluations pair a clinical interview and records review with standardized testing and a feedback meeting to walk families through results.
A full psychological or neuropsychological evaluation generally spans 8 to 14 hours between intake, testing, and report writing, with individual session rates landing roughly between $150 and $450 depending on the service; anyone paying out of pocket gets a Good Faith Estimate before starting.
